Is a Breast Lift Right for Me?

You may have concerns about your breasts that go beyond skin laxity and sagging. In these cases, Dr. Brenman may recommend another procedure instead of or in combination with a breast lift. 

Breast Lift vs. Breast Augmentation

If you have lost breast volume, a lift may not give you the size and projection you hope for. Breast augmentation can use implants to restore lost volume and shape. A lift in combination with augmentation will make sure you have no loose skin to interfere with your results and will give you fuller, more youthful breasts. 

Breast Lift vs. Breast Reduction

If your breasts sag because of their size, you may benefit from a breast reduction. If your skin has good elasticity, removing excess weight from the breasts may allow your skin to tighten by itself. If you have too much sagging for your skin to tighten naturally, a breast lift can remove excess skin and reposition your areolas.

What is Recovery Like From a Breast Lift?

You will have a fitted garment to wear after surgery to support your results and control swelling. Most people can return to work in about a week. If you have a more physically demanding job, you may need to wait longer. Dr. Brenman will approve a return to your usual exercise routine after about four to six weeks. 

Am I a Good Candidate for a Breast Lift?

Good candidates for a breast lift have no major health problems and do not smoke. Dr. Brenman will discuss your procedure and make sure you have reasonable expectations. You may not make a good candidate if you have certain health issues.
